Abstract
The invention relates to a method and to a device for measuring, e.g. the viscosity of a fluid, by means of a rotating cylinder immersed in the fluid and on the basis of a torque applied to the cylinder and the cylinder's speed of rotation. The rotary cylinder (50) is completely immersed in the fluid contained in a tube (40) which is itself placed inside a constant temperature jacket (38) and is rotated by a rotating electromagnetic field produced by an induction winding (64) coaxially surrounding the tube and the cylinder and powered with alternating current at an adjustable predetermined intensity. The invention is applicable to measuring the viscosity of biological fluids, such as blood.
